This recruitment will be used to fill multiple part-time (a maximum of 24 hours per week) Student Outreach Assistant positions for the College of Education at Oregon State University (OSU). These positions represent the College of Education at various university and recruitment events that support the college. They also work with college faculty and staff to create and provide student engagement and community building opportunities.
This position provides This position supports several advising, outreach, and student success activities that contribute to student retention, engagement, and belonging.
The Undergraduate Student Support Services Worker performs a variety of work related to the support and enhancement of the quality of student life at the university.

Transferable Skill Development
OSU is committed to ensuring students are prepared for success after graduation through intentional skill development as student employees. The competencies students develop while working at OSU are defined by the National Association of Colleges and Employers (NACE) as the essential skills employers seek in their hires. In this position, students learn and build vital career-readiness skills in the primary areas below:
Communication, Leadership, Professionalism, Equity & Inclusion
